MSA 10106722  Combustible Gas And Methane Replacement Sensor With Alarms

MSA Xcell Combustible Gas Sensor Replacement Kit is designed for use with Altair® 4X / 4XR and 5X multigas detectors. Sensor with 0 - 100% range features 1% resolution and -10 to 40 deg C temperature range.

Features and Specs:

  • Gas: Combustible (LEL)
  • Package: Single gas
  • Range: 0-100% LEL or 0-5% CH4
  • Resolution: 1% LEL or 0.05% Vol CH4
  • Response Time (typ): t(90) <15 seconds (pentane)
  • t(90) <10 seconds (methane)
  • Alarm Setpoint: Min 5% LEL/ Max 60% LEL
  • Warranty: 3 years
  • Long life: >4-year life using dual detector beads means fewer sensor replacements over the instrument's life.
  • Durable: patented support system allows sensor to survive a 20-foot drop in an ALTAIR® 4X Multigas Detector.
  • Response: industry-leading response time not only helps to save lives, but your time and money as well.
  • Performance: run up to 3 shifts with XCell Sensor's low power consumption.
  • Resilience: extremely robust filter helps to keep sensors free of poisons and inhibitors.

Why do catalytic combustible sensors like the MSA 10106722 need oxygen, and what poisons them?

The MSA 10106722 is a catalytic-bead (pellistor) LEL sensor: it detects combustible gas by catalytically burning it on a heated bead, so it requires oxygen to work and reads combustibles as a percentage of the Lower Explosive Limit (LEL). Catalytic sensors can be degraded by "poisons" such as silicones, lead, and sulfur compounds. The 10106722 counters this with an extremely robust filter that helps keep the sensor free of poisons and inhibitors, extending its usable life.

Can the MSA 10106722 detect methane, and how does it read it?

Yes. The MSA 10106722 detects methane (CH4) directly, reading it either as 0–100% LEL or as 0–5% by volume CH4 with 0.05% Vol resolution, and it responds to methane in under 10 seconds (t90). That makes it suitable for applications where methane is the target combustible gas, such as utilities, wastewater, mining, and confined-space entry with the ALTAIR 4X, 4XR, or 5X.
